Title Exceeding good news from Oxford-shire: : being a true relation of the manner of the apprehending of the Earle of Berkshire, Sir Iohn Curson, Sir Robert Dormer, and divers other cavaliers in Oxfordshire, by Colonell Hampden, and Col. Goodwyn. Also the valiant resolution of the city of Chichester for the defence of the King and Parliament, and the true Protestant religion. Joh. Brown, Cler. Parl.
Alternative Title Exceeding good news from Oxfordshire
Publication Info [London] : Printed for Tho. Edwards, August 24. 1642.



Descript [2] 6 p.
Note "This has nothing to do with Oxford, but with the capture of the earl of Berkshire and others by col. Hampden and col. Goodwin at Watlington." -- Cf. Madan.
Place of publication from Wing.
Reproduction of the original in the British Library.
